Estoy recibiendo la siguiente advertencia de filemtime ():

Advertencia: filemtime (): la estadística falló para https://testing.local/wp-content/plugins/test-social-icons/css/style.css en / app / public / wp-content / plugins / zoo-social-icons / zoo-social-icons.php en la línea 29

Así es como estoy poniendo en cola hoja de estilo dentro de mi complemento:

function test_styles_scripts() { $dir = plugin_dir_url(__FILE__); wp_enqueue_style( "test-style", $dir . "css/style.css", array(), filemtime( $dir . "css/style.css" ) ); } add_action( "wp_enqueue_scripts", "test_styles_scripts" ); 

La hoja de estilo está en cola correctamente. ¿Por qué recibo esta advertencia?

Comentarios

  • Sally ' s comentario aquí fue que el primero plugin_dir_path() debe ser plugin_dir_url(). El segundo, para filemtime(), aún debe ser plugin_dir_path(), porque filemtime() requiere una ruta, no una URL, pero el navegador requiere una URL , que es lo primero en e es para.
  • ¡Boom, eso funciona! Gracias @JacobPeattie. Publique su respuesta y ' la marcaré como aceptada.

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*